Oasis
After two days in the desert sun My skin began to turn red After three days in the desert fun I was looking at a river bed And the story it told of a river that flowed Made me sad to think it was dead - "Horse with No Name" by America Another camel-back shot. Given this one a slightly hi-def look with Lighting Effects. To be fair, an oasis is usually pretty massive and not the kind of stuff they show you in comic books that look like this. Photo Editing: Levels, Selective Color, Curves, Shadow/Highlight, Lighting Effects in Photoshop.
